package com.googlecode.aviator.runtime.function.seq;
import java.util.Collection;
import java.util.Map;
import com.googlecode.aviator.exception.ExpressionRuntimeException;
import com.googlecode.aviator.runtime.function.FunctionUtils;
import com.googlecode.aviator.runtime.type.AviatorFunction;
import com.googlecode.aviator.runtime.type.AviatorJavaType;
import com.googlecode.aviator.runtime.type.AviatorObject;
import com.googlecode.aviator.runtime.type.AviatorRuntimeJavaType;
/**
* reduce(col,fun,init) function to reduce seq with function and a initial value
* value
*
* @author dennis
*
*/
public class SeqReduceFunction implements AviatorFunction {
public AviatorObject call(Map<String, Object> env, AviatorObject... args) {
if (args.length != 3) {
throw new IllegalArgumentException("reduce(seq,fun,init)");
}
Object first = args[0].getValue(env);
AviatorFunction fun = FunctionUtils.getFunction(1, args, env, 2);
if (fun == null) {
throw new ExpressionRuntimeException("There is no function named " + ((AviatorJavaType) args[1]).getName());
}
if (first == null) {
throw new NullPointerException("null seq");
}
AviatorObject result = args[2];
Class<?> clazz = first.getClass();
if (Collection.class.isAssignableFrom(clazz)) {
for (Object obj : (Collection<?>) first) {
result = fun.call(env, result, new AviatorRuntimeJavaType(obj));
}
}
else if (clazz.isArray()) {
Object[] seq = (Object[]) first;
for (Object obj : seq) {
result = fun.call(env, result, new AviatorRuntimeJavaType(obj));
}
}
else {
throw new IllegalArgumentException(args[0].desc(env) + " is not a seq");
}
return result;
}
public String getName() {
return "reduce";
}
}
